Hi my name's Susie. I'm a year 10 student and I'm so excited to have this incredible opportunity

As a little girl I had the privilege of growing up in Mexico City for 6 years,where my family served as missionaries. My years there influenced and inspired me, things like music, language, the food of course, but most of all the generosity and kindness of the Mexican people. We moved back to the UK in the summer of 2018.

Since returning to the UK I have continued to have a passion for Latin America and ministry too.

This year at school we were offered the opportunity to take part in an amazing and unusual trip called 'World Challenge'.

Our school's previous world challenge trip was to Africa. I remember walking into the assembly hall quietly wishing that the trip would be to Latin America, as I didn’t feel quite the same pull to Africa as I do for Latin America. To my surprise *Ecuador* was the country written up in huge letters on the wall and I instantly knew it was for me!

After some discussion with my parents we took the leap of faith and signed up. The group traveling to Ecuador in 2027 consists of a of 10 people from a mix of year 10 and 11.

I am extremely excited to get to go as World Challenge gives students an experience of other cultures working alongside the people who live there and learning and investing into the country, whilst also developing ourselves.

Even before the trip, our first mission is fundraising for our tickets, all of our expenses and also a gift to give towards the projects we will support. Two of the projects we will be supporting are tree planting, alongside the Ecuadorian people, and supporting the local businesses in Quito. World Challenge trips are all about finding ways of shaping your futures and discovering what is your calling.

Fortunately, I have had some experience of living and serving in another culture and one day if at all possible, I would love to go to university in Mexico. I hope to study marine biology and later go on to be like my parents, helping the poor and ministering in a country I very much love.
